April 2018 Real Estate Market Statistics





The following is the latest Real Estate Market Statistics for April 2018.
Click here for the full report

  • Sales:   2,523 in April 2018 vs 2,219 last April  13.7 %
  • Pending Sales:   3,008 in April 2018 vs 3,088 last April:  -2.6%
  • New Listings:   3,990 in April 2018 vs 3,759 last April:  6.1%
  • Average Sales Price:   $436,800 in April 2018 vs $406,400 last April:  7.5%
  • Total Market Time: 42 days in April 2018 vs 42 days last April:  0.0%
  • Inventory in Months: 1.8 months in April 2018 vs 1.7 months last April
Inventory by Area:
  • NW Washington County   1.34 months
  • Beaverton/Aloha               1.02months
  • Hillsboro/Forest Grove     1.28 month
Inventory in Months is calculated by dividing the Active Residential Listings at the end of the month in questions by the number of closed sales for that month.

7 Considerations When Selling a Vacant Home






There are some important considerations when needing to sell a home that is not currently being lived in.  They are similar to when you are residing in your home, but need a little more focus since you may not be around to check on the home after showings or on a regular basis.

  1.    Ask for an 'extra set of eyes' to watch the property
  2.    Ensure all doors and windows are secure
  3.    Consider staging with a few pieces of furniture
  4.    Stop mail and newspaper delivery
  5.    Hire someone to maintain the landscaping and keep up the curb       appeal of the home
  6.    Keep the home at a comfortable inside temperature
  7.    Question the benefits of holding Open Houses

This Just In: Data Says May is the Best Month to Sell Your Home

According to a newly released study by ATTOM Data Solutions, selling your home in the month of May will net you an average of 5.9% above estimated market value for your home.
For the study, ATTOM performed an “analysis of 14.7 million home sales from 2011 to 2017” and found the average seller premium achieved for each month of the year. Below is a breakdown by month:

ATTOM even went a step further and broke their results down by day.

Top 5 Days to Sell:

  • June 28th – 9.1% above market
  • February 15th – 9.0% above market
  • May 31st – 8.3% above market
  • May 29th – 8.2% above market
  • June 21st – 8.1% above market
It should come as no surprise that May and June dominate as the top months to sell and that 4 of the top 5 days to sell fall in those two months. The second quarter of the year (April, May, June) is referred to as the Spring Buyers Season, when competition is fierce to find a dream home, which often leads to bidding wars.

One caveat to mention though, is that when broken down by metro, ATTOM noticed that while warmer climates share in the overall trend, it turns out that they have different top months for sales. The best month to get the highest price in Miami, FL, for instance, was January, and Phoenix, AZ came in with November leading the charge.
